Looking at your photos your reef looks pretty clean. I have never heard of burnt tips on acros from having a dKH of 9-10. I have had burnt tips from a rapid increase in dKH but never at a sitting point at 9-10.

Do a few searches for alk levels in ULNS systems. I experience the issues myself, so I can attest to the 100's of accounts of keeping alk below 8.5 for ULNS systems. If his phosphates are 0.02 and nitrates at 0, it is verging on ULNS. I keep mine at 7.8-8.1 and get great color. There is even some research on it, it is hypothesized that the alk level supports a skeletal growth rate faster then the nutrients can support for tissue growth rate.

I had originally planned on lowering the pH on my calcium reactor to lower the ALK in my tank to around 8.5. Over the past three weeks, I've dropped it from 6.7, to 6.65, to 6.60, and now down to 6.5 and I hope that pH will give me a consistent ALK reading of 8.5
